This week, Deacon Eric examines four more biblical figures as models for navigating mental health challenges. He discusses Leah, Hannah, Jeremiah, and Naomi and how their experiences can provide guidance and support for our own challenges today. Show Snippet: "Naomi’s story underscores the importance of social support and of opening ourselves to being a support for others.  In spite of her grieving, she recognizes God’s hand in sending the right people into her life at the right time and encourages her daughter-in-law, Ruth to do the same..."
